Detailed Explanation
For a dipole (+q and -q), every point on the plane that cuts perpendicularly through the middle of the dipole axis is equally far from both charges. The +q contribution and the -q contribution cancel exactly there, giving V = 0 across that whole plane - a flat equipotential surface perpendicular to the dipole moment.
